PHOENIX, ARIZONA—As electric "air taxis" approach everyday use, Senate Appropriations and Transportation Committee Chairman David Farnsworth is taking proactive steps to ensure that Arizona not only prepares for, but also leads in, this next phase of transportation. In collaboration with aviation experts, local partners, and industry leaders, Chairman Farnsworth is laying the groundwork for Advanced Air Mobility (AAM) to become an integral part of Arizona's transportation future.
AAM, a transportation system utilizing electric aircraft capable of vertical takeoff and landing for short-distance passenger travel, may sound futuristic, but the concept has been in development for years and is already being tested in countries such as China, South Korea, and the UAE. These aircraft, often referred to as "air taxis," offer new possibilities for reducing congestion, improving rural connectivity, and supporting emergency operations.
AAM relies on a network of specialized landing sites to operate effectively. There are two main types of these sites: vertiports and vertistops. Vertiports are full-scale facilities that provide passenger services, charging stations, large landing pads, and air traffic control capabilities. They are similar to heliports but are designed specifically for lightweight electric aircraft, as opposed to helicopters. In contrast, vertistops are smaller locations meant for quick landings, much like a bus stop. Together, these facilities form a flexible and scalable transportation network that can cater to the diverse needs of both urban and rural areas.
"We are not preparing for science fiction; we are preparing for the reality that is already unfolding around the world," said Chairman Farnsworth. "Advanced Air Mobility offers an opportunity to rethink how we transport people and goods in a faster, safer, and more sustainable way. Arizona possesses the talent, space, and vision to take the lead in this field. I am committed to establishing a solid foundation now to transform the future of travel into a reality. My dedication lies in ensuring that Arizona remains at the forefront while prioritizing public safety and fiscal responsibility as policy develops."
